The Times recently reported the death of D. L. Cox, a former member of the Black Panthers who "earned a moment of celebrity in 1970 when he spoke at the Leonard Bernstein fund-raising party in Manhattan," an event best remembered today as the subject of Tom Wolfe's witheringly funny satire "Radical Chic: That Part at Lenny's."
